Pros

Stability. There's a clear path and you would have to set the building on fire to be fired.

Cons

Billable hours/metric centered - Don't strive for efficiency gains; it's better to work long and hard rather than work efficiently. Their goal is to bill lots of hours to the client. Lack of intellectual capital - In my experience, colleagues were very dense. Slow pace of development - Because employees are not the sharpest crayons, and there is constant hiring straight out of college, the bar is set very low. You are expected to learn how to do 3 things, and repeat these at nauseum before being entrusted with a new task. Very little interaction with Partners/Principals.
